Basic facts about this digital color

#A103C9 falls into the Magenta Color Family — Full Saturation, Light brightness. Its exact recipe is rgb(161, 3, 201) — 63.1% red, 1.2% green, 78.8% blue — and for print it converts to CMYK 16 / 78 / 0 / 21. New to color codes? See our guide to RGB color codes.

The color #A103C9 reads as a pure, full-strength electric magenta and carries an easy, daylight feel. Designers typically reach for tones like this for logos, highlights and anything that needs to be noticed first. In The Official Register of Color Names it is a near neighbor of Dark Violet (#9400D3). Slightly further away sit Heliotrope Magenta (#AA00BB) and Rich Violet (#9700DE).

In RGB terms — rgb(161, 3, 201) — the blue channel does the heavy lifting here. On this background, white text reaches a 6.2:1 contrast ratio (passing WCAG AA); black stays at 3.4:1. #A103C9 color harmonies

Color harmonies are pleasing color schemes created according to their position on a color wheel.

Complementary

Complementary color schemes are made by picking two opposite colors con the color wheel. They appear vibrant near to each other.

Complementary color schemes

Split complementary

Split complementary schemes are like complementary but they uses two adiacent colors of the complement. They are more flexible than complementary ones.

Split complementary color scheme

Analogous

Analogous color schemes are made by picking three colors that are next to each other on the color wheel. They are perceived as calm and serene.

Analogous color scheme

Triadic

Triadic color schemes are created by picking three colors equally spaced on the color wheel. They appear quite contrasted and multicolored.

Triadic color scheme

Tetradic

Tetradic color schemes are made form two couples of complementary colors in a rectangular shape on the color wheel.

Tetradic color scheme

Square

Square color schemes are like tetradic arranged in a square instead of rectangle. Colors appear even more contrasting.
